EDITORS COMMENTS
This black chalk and charcoal drawing by Vincent van Gogh, titled "Peasant Woman Planting Potatoes" captures the essence of rural life in 19th century Netherlands. The artwork, housed at the Stadel Museum in Frankfurt am Main, Germany, showcases van Gogh's masterful technique and his ability to depict everyday scenes with great depth and emotion. In this piece, a hardworking woman is shown diligently planting potatoes in a field. Her figure exudes strength and determination as she bends over her task. The artist's use of bold lines and shading brings out the texture of her clothing and the surrounding landscape. The setting itself is idyllic - a vast meadow stretches out behind the woman, dotted with other workers tending to their own tasks. This portrayal not only highlights the beauty of nature but also emphasizes the importance of agriculture in sustaining communities during that time period. Van Gogh's choice to focus on such a mundane activity speaks volumes about his appreciation for ordinary people and their contributions to society. It also serves as a reminder of the hardships faced by those living in rural areas during this era. "Peasant Woman Planting Potatoes" is not just an exquisite work of art; it represents an important part of history - one that celebrates both human resilience and our connection to nature.
